Motorcycle Front Fork Windscreen Deflectors Wind Mount Fairing For Harley Touring Electra Glide FLTX FLHXS Road King FLHR 95-22

Motorcycle Front Fork Windscreen Deflectors Wind Mount Fairing For Harley Touring Electra Glide FLTX FLHXS Road King FLHR 95-22

Aliexpress UK